Vivian Kluttz Long Russell, 93, of Midland, passed away Monday, June 13, 2011 at Presbyterian Hospital in Charlotte, NC. Mrs. Russell was born March 8, 1918, in Union County. She was preceded in death by her loving husband of 65 years, Luke Alexander Russell, Jr. in 2004, her parents, and her six brothers and two sisters who fondly nicknamed their baby sister ‘Snookie’. She was the youngest daughter of George Alexander Long and Dora Mayetta Kluttz Long. Vivian was a dedicated member of Bethel United Methodist Church in Midland, a former member of Providence United Methodist Church in Charlotte, a graduate of Union County Schools and attended Queens College before her marriage in 1939 to Luke Alexander Russell, Jr. She had also been a member of the National Postal Supervisors Auxiliary and a member and matron of the Order of the Eastern Star. Vivian cherished her family and friends, was loved by all who knew her, and her sweet disposition will certainly be missed. She leaves to honor her memory a son, Luke Alexander Russell, III of Midland; daughter, Vivian Catherine Russell (David Hiden Ramsey) of Charlotte; grandchildren, Heather Harkey Drudge, Luke Taggart Russell, Kelly Bodman Willis (Scott Willis), Christopher Russell Bodman and numerous nieces and nephews. Vivian was a lady, “and a lady always knows when to leave.†The family will have a memorial service at a later date.
